Adenoids are lymphoid tissue in the nasopharynx. Children with chronic adenoiditis often have a runny nose and prolonged nasal congestion. If not treated promptly, it can cause complications such as: acute and chronic otitis media, sinusitis, posterior pharyngeal abscess, laryngitis, bronchitis, pneumonia, craniofacial growth...; especially can cause complications of rheumatic fever and rheumatic heart disease. In addition, the disease can also cause snoring, difficulty breathing, affecting the child's brain development.
Tonsils are lymph nodes, located on both sides of the back of the throat, that block bacteria or viruses from entering the body through the nose or mouth. Tonsillitis often occurs when the infection or virus becomes overloaded, causing them to swell and become inflamed. Children with chronic tonsillitis have fever, sore throat many times a year, itchy and burning throat, difficulty swallowing, accompanied by cough... Tonsillitis can cause dangerous complications such as: peritonsillar abscess, purulent tonsillitis, cervical lymph nodes, otitis media, sinusitis, blood infection, acute rheumatic fever (polyarthritis, myocarditis); acute glomerulonephritis...; can also cause snoring, difficulty breathing, sleep apnea.

Signs that patients with these diseases should have surgery, according to Master - Resident Doctor Pham Dinh Canh - Department of Otorhinolaryngology, Vinh General Hospital: "Tonsillectomy and adenoidectomy are indicated when: Tonsillitis/adenoiditis recurs many times a year, affecting the quality of life; Severe tonsillitis/adenoiditis causes local complications, neighboring complications and distant complications such as: Peritonsillar abscess, posterior pharyngeal abscess, otitis media, sinusitis, laryngitis, bronchitis, rheumatic heart disease, sepsis, ...; Tonsillitis causes dysfunction of the airway, food, voice such as: Snoring, sleep apnea, difficulty swallowing, slurred speech, bad breath ... and some other rare causes such as tonsil tumors, or tonsillectomy in organ transplant patients...".

Pham Van Son - Deputy Director, Head of the Department of ENT, Vinh General Hospital said: "There are many surgical techniques for tonsillectomy and adenoidectomy currently applied in major hospitals, but Plasma knife stands out with advantages that leading experts choose for patients because: The cutting temperature is very low, below 40 degrees, while if cutting with an electric knife, the temperature is about 300-500 degrees, which can easily affect the surrounding area, causing pain; The ability to stop bleeding of Plasma technology is very good; The scraping and suction head of the knife is very flexible, easily reaching the hidden corners of the adenoids, supporting the adenoidectomy process more thoroughly... Therefore, after surgery, the patient has less pain, so they do not abstain from talking, eat and drink early, the patient recovers faster, and has less impact.to activities. Especially the surgery has very little blood loss so after surgery the patient almost returns to normal".
